result
You will be competent in determining the added value of peer feedback to your teaching. You have developed an idea, including an initial outline, on how to implement peer feedback in your course.
content
During the training, knowledge about the benefits and pitfalls of peer feedback will be discussed and developed. You are helped to determine if and how peer feedback can be of use to your teaching. You will also develop skills to create peer feedback assignments suitable for your teaching context.
